I used both pot values depending on what was working best. 250s are fine BTW.

VV and Area pickups...They're not for everyone I guess. I like how they sound though they are not like vintage strats o my ear. They sound kinda "perfected". If that's just the fact that there is no hum, or that the highs are smoother, I just can't say. But they're a big part of my guitars sound now ( my strat sound at least).
